Limited Liability Company (LLC) LLCs are a popular business structure with roofing companies and other businesses. Unlike a proprietorship or partnership, an LLC protects the business owner's personal assets in the event of debts or lawsuits since it is its own legal entity.
Your profit margin is the money you've made after you've paid your employees and covered materials costs and overhead. The average profit margin for a roofing company is between 20 to 40 percent. Your ideal profit margin will depend on your costs and financial goals.
